About The Position

As the Head of Global Internal Communications, you'll architect and lead the global internal communications practice at Docusign. Docusign is at a pivotal moment - evolving from the #1 e-signature leader to the Intelligent Agreement Management company. This transformation requires reimagining how we engage our 7,000+ global employees. As the Head of Global Internal Communications, you'll spearhead the end-to-end strategic narrative and programming that brings this strategy to life, ensuring every employee understands their role in our next chapter. In this role, you'll lead a team of 3 internal communicators to drive a best-in-class global internal communications function to support Docusign's employees, generate excitement and drive strategic alignment for Docusign's next chapter as the Intelligent Agreement Management company. You'll serve as a trusted advisor to our executive team and work closely with business partners to determine business goals and derive company-wide communications goals, strategy and tactics. You'll leverage AI tools and industry best practices to build scalable, high-impact solutions that curate the flow of information to the Docusign global employee base. You'll also manage the team responsible for supporting org-level communications for our Chief Revenue Officer and go-to-market teams.

Responsibilities

  • Create internal communications programs and strategies, then execute on plans for the global Docusign employee base
  • Manage regular internal communications channels and events including company town halls, announcement Slack channels and more
  • Curate and streamline communications to the global Docusign employee base to maximize impact and minimize "noise," including through the development of new strategic channels and programs
  • Provide strategic counsel for Docusign executives to ensure our employees have the information they need to execute on our business goals
  • Be an expert in leveraging internal communications tactics to foster community, drive engagement, and help business units achieve business goals
  • Create communications plans and strategies that support business goals, while balancing the day-to-day demands of leading a highly sought out cross-company function
  • Work cross-functionally with key stakeholders, including Corporate Communications team peers, to execute proactive and reactive internal communications programs that strengthen Docusign's community and help our employees do their best work
  • Devise necessary communications narratives, campaigns, and materials
